Other Commitments




For Championship, League One and League Two teams, the season ends this weekend, unless your team is involved in the play-offs which will extend your season by another few weeks.




However for the two gentleman above, Leicester's Milan Mandaric (pic2) and Bournemouth's Jeff Mostyn (pic1), their priorities do not include attending their respective clubs matches as they battle against relegation.
Mandaric's Leicester who play at Championship chasing Stoke City on Sunday need to equal or better Southampton's result, and Mostyn whose cash-strapped Bournemouth (who have already had 10 points deducted this season) travel to promotion chasing Carlisle United some 300 miles away from the South Coast.

All English Champions League Final Guaranteed!!!




Man Utd are through to the Champions League Final after beating Barcelona 1-0 (agg 1-0) at Old Trafford this evening.
Who will they play in three weeks time in Moscow? One thing is for certain the Champions League Final being held in Moscow, will be between TWO English teams.
Chelsea and Liverpool (level on agg 1-1) kick off at Stamford Bridge at 7.45pm Wednesday night.



Leeds United Points Verdict


Leeds United the fallen giants of English football plying their trade in League One will know on Thursday 1st May if the 15 points they were deducted at the start of this season will be overturned.
The men in the know reckon Leeds will get five points back and no more.
The verdict is due to be announced at 5pm.

Squeaky Bum Time in The Championship

After WBA's 1-1 draw with relegation threatened Southampton tonight at The Hawthorns, WBA have effectively been promoted back into the Premiership by virtue of a massive goal difference over Hull City.

It would take a massive scoreline for Hull City to gain an automatic promotion place - something like THIRTEEN goals when they take on Ipswich Town on the final day, Sunday May 4th and that is if WBA lose their last game at QPR on the same day.

On the other hand if Hull were to beat Ipswich and Leicester beat Stoke, Hull would get an automatic promotion place because they have scored five more goals than Stoke and Stoke would be consigned to the play-offs.

As for Southampton they are at home to Sheff Utd on the last day, but their goal difference is -17.

Leicester City are away to Stoke, Sheff Wed are at home to Norwich City, Blackpool are at home to Watford and finally Coventry City are away at Charlton.
